      Rename virSecurityManagerSetFDLabel method · 4438c63e
      Daniel P. Berrange 提交于
      The virSecurityManagerSetFDLabel method is used to label
      file descriptors associated with disk images. There will
      shortly be a need to label other file descriptors in a
      different way. So the current name is ambiguous. Rename
      the method to virSecurityManagerSetImageFDLabel to clarify
      its purpose

      security: plug regression introduced in disk probe logic · b598ac55
      Eric Blake 提交于
      Regression introduced in commit d6623003 (v0.8.8) - using the
      wrong sizeof operand meant that security manager private data
      was overlaying the allowDiskFormatProbing member of struct
      _virSecurityManager.  This reopens disk probing, which was
      supposed to be prevented by the solution to CVE-2010-2238.
      
      * src/security/security_manager.c
      (virSecurityManagerGetPrivateData): Use correct offset.

      Add a function to the security driver API that sets the label of an open fd. · d89608f9
      Laine Stump 提交于
      A need was found to set the SELinux context label on an open fd (a
      pipe, as a matter of fact). This patch adds a function to the security
      driver API that will set the label on an open fd to secdef.label. For
      all drivers other than the SELinux driver, it's a NOP. For the SElinux
      driver, it calls fsetfilecon().
      
      If the return is a failure, it only returns error up to the caller if
      1) the desired label is different from the existing label, 2) the
      destination fd is of a type that supports setting the selinux context,
      and 3) selinux is in enforcing mode. Otherwise it will return
      success. This follows the pattern of the existing function
      SELinuxSetFilecon().

      Avoid crash in security driver if model is NULL · 31c698d7
      Daniel P. Berrange 提交于
      If the XML security model is NULL, it is assumed that the current
      model will be used with dynamic labelling. The verify step is
      meaningless and potentially crashes if dereferencing NULL
      
      * src/security/security_manager.c: Skip NULL model on verify

      Refactor the security drivers to simplify usage · d6623003
      Daniel P. Berrange 提交于
      The current security driver usage requires horrible code like
      
          if (driver->securityDriver &&
              driver->securityDriver->domainSetSecurityHostdevLabel &&
              driver->securityDriver->domainSetSecurityHostdevLabel(driver->securityDriver,
                                                                    vm, hostdev) < 0)
      
      This pair of checks for NULL clutters up the code, making the driver
      calls 2 lines longer than they really need to be. The goal of the
      patchset is to change the calling convention to simply
      
        if (virSecurityManagerSetHostdevLabel(driver->securityDriver,
                                              vm, hostdev) < 0)
      
      The first check for 'driver->securityDriver' being NULL is removed
      by introducing a 'no op' security driver that will always be present
      if no real driver is enabled. This guarentees driver->securityDriver
      != NULL.
      
      The second check for 'driver->securityDriver->domainSetSecurityHostdevLabel'
      being non-NULL is hidden in a new abstraction called virSecurityManager.
      This separates the driver callbacks, from main internal API. The addition
      of a virSecurityManager object, that is separate from the virSecurityDriver
      struct also allows for security drivers to carry state / configuration
      information directly. Thus the DAC/Stack drivers from src/qemu which
      used to pull config from 'struct qemud_driver' can now be moved into
      the 'src/security' directory and store their config directly.
